Pomegranate juice beverage, 40-50% juice, light has the most protein of the foods compared, at 0.08 g per 100g.
| Nutrient | Fruit flavored drink, with high vitamin… | Pomegranate juice beverage, 40-50%… | Slush frozen drink |
|---|---|---|---|
| Protein | 0 G | 0.08 G | 0 G |
| Total lipid (fat) | 0 G | 0.14 G | 0.02 G |
| Carbohydrate, by difference | 6.7 G | 6.6 G | 7.7 G |
| Energy | 27 KCAL | 27 KCAL | 28 KCAL |
| Total Sugars | 5 G | 6.3 G | 7.7 G |
| Fiber, total dietary | 0 G | 0 G | 0 G |
| Calcium, Ca | 3 MG | 7 MG | 4 MG |
| Iron, Fe | 0 MG | 0.05 MG | 0 MG |
| Potassium, K | 31 MG | 108 MG | 0 MG |
| Sodium, Na | 36 MG | 6 MG | 10 MG |
| Cholesterol | 0 MG | 0 MG | 0 MG |
| Fatty acids, total saturated | 0 G | 0.04 G | 0 G |
